Designing these spaces requires a commitment to thoughtful choices and a vision that harmonizes functionality with aesthetics. Let’s explore some key elements that can transform ordinary outdoor environments into serene sanctuaries:
- Natural Materials: Opting for materials such as reclaimed wood, native stone, and natural fibers can significantly enhance the aesthetic quality of your space. For instance, a rustic wooden bench made from repurposed barn wood can serve both as seating and a conversation starter, blending beautifully with the lush greenery surrounding it.
- Minimal Furniture: The principle of ‘less is more’ is paramount when selecting outdoor furniture. Consider foldable chairs or multifunctional tables that offer functionality without overwhelming the space. For example, a small, movable side table can provide surface area for drinks or papers while maintaining a light, airy feel.
- Mindful Landscaping: Choose drought-resistant plants such as succulents or native wildflowers that require minimal upkeep. Not only does this support local ecosystems, but it also ensures your outdoor area remains vibrant and inviting throughout the seasons without the burden of excessive maintenance.

Creating Harmony: The Essentials of Intentional Outdoor Design
As we embrace the concept of intentional outdoor spaces, it’s crucial to recognize the fundamental elements that contribute to the overall experience of these environments. Transforming your outdoor area into a minimalist haven requires more than just aesthetics; it involves a careful balance of nature, functionality, and personal touch. Below are several guiding principles that can help you craft a serene retreat right outside your door:
- Emphasizing Open Space: The minimalist approach thrives on simplicity and clarity. Make a conscious effort to declutter your yard by removing unnecessary items or features. Open spaces enhance the feeling of tranquility and allow for free movement. Consider installing pathways that lead the eye through your garden, inviting exploration and offering peaceful spots for reflection.
- Water Features: Incorporating water elements like a small fountain or pond can add a soothing auditory backdrop to your outdoor space. The gentle sound of flowing water promotes relaxation and has been shown to reduce stress levels. These features can become focal points, creating a harmonious connection between the stillness of nature and your minimalist philosophy.
- Native Flora: Selecting plants that thrive in your local environment leads to a site that’s beautiful yet sustainable. Native plants require minimal maintenance and attract beneficial wildlife, encouraging biodiversity. Techniques like xeriscaping, which focuses on drought-resistant plants, not only conserve water but also align with the minimalist desire for low upkeep.

Connecting Through Nature: Cultivating Intentional Outdoor Activities
The concept of intentional outdoor spaces extends beyond mere design; it reaches into how we engage with these environments. By embracing activities that foster a deeper connection with nature, we can enrich the experience and reinforce the essence of a minimalist lifestyle. Here, we explore various outdoor pursuits that complement intentional spaces and promote well-being:
- Meditation and Mindfulness Practices: Outdoor meditation sessions can be profoundly grounding, allowing individuals to fully immerse themselves in the environment. Finding a quiet spot amidst wildflowers or under a shady tree offers a serene backdrop for mindfulness exercises. Studies suggest that spending time in nature enhances focus and emotional balance, making these practices essential for mental clarity.
- Simplified Gardening: A minimalist approach to gardening can increase the joy of growing your own herbs, vegetables, or flowers. Raised beds, vertical gardens, or container gardening can maximize space while minimizing effort. Such practices not only provide fresh produce but also connect individuals to the cycles of nature, fostering a deeper appreciation for life’s rhythms.
- Nature Walks and Hikes: Exploring local trails or parks can lead to a greater understanding of the natural world. Simple acts such as observing wildlife or identifying native plants can be both educational and meditative. Walking among trees, listening to rustling leaves, and immersing in crisp air align physical movement with the calming effects of nature.
In addition to personal growth, integrating these activities into your outdoor space can enhance community interaction. For instance, organizing yoga classes in local gardens or creating community gardens where neighbors can collaborate not only nurtures social ties but also cultivates a shared appreciation for the outdoors.
